Uber Partners with Pony.ai to Launch Robotaxis, Starting in the Middle East

The goal is to transition to fully driverless rides as the service expands to additional international markets.

Uber and autonomous driving company Pony.ai have announced a strategic partnership to bring Robotaxis to the Uber platform, with the first deployment slated for a key Middle Eastern market later this year.
The pilot phase will feature Pony.ai’s seventh-generation autonomous vehicles operating with onboard safety operators. The goal is to transition to fully driverless rides as the service expands to additional international markets.
“When a rider requests a qualifying trip, they may be offered the option of an autonomous ride,” the companies said in a joint statement. The collaboration will allow Uber to integrate Pony.ai’s scalable, cost-effective autonomous system into its global ride-hailing infrastructure.
“At Pony.ai, our vision is to develop autonomous driving technology that is not only safe and reliable but also scalable,” said Dr. James Peng, co-founder and CEO of Pony.ai. “Partnering with Uber accelerates our shared mission.”
Uber CEO Dara Khosrowshahi calls the partnership “a meaningful step” toward expanding autonomous mobility through Uber’s extensive global platform, which spans mobility, delivery, and freight.
